[hibernate/hibernate-ogm] 40efc9: OGM-1462 Add support for indexes with Neo4j
by GitHub
Branch: refs/heads/master
Home: https://github.com/hibernate/hibernate-ogm
Commit: 40efc94a3491a4f223208034fa19cd9f21a98338
https://github.com/hibernate/hibernate-ogm/commit/40efc94a3491a4f22320803...
Author: The Viet Nguyen <ntviet18(a)gmail.com>
Date: 2018-06-23 (Sat, 23 Jun 2018)
Changed paths:
M core/src/main/java/org/hibernate/ogm/util/impl/CollectionHelper.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/embedded/impl/EmbeddedNeo4jSchemaDefiner.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/impl/BaseNeo4jSchemaDefiner.java
A ne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/index/impl/Neo4jIndexSpec.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/logging/impl/Log.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/remote/bolt/impl/BoltNeo4jSchemaDefiner.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/remote/http/impl/HttpNeo4jSchemaDefiner.java
A ne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/index/CypherQueriesCreationForIndexesTest.java
A ne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/index/Neo4jIndexTest.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/mapping/UniqueConstraintTest.java
A ne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/util/ExceptionHelper.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/Neo4jTestHelper.java
Log Message:
-----------
OGM-1462 Add support for indexes with Neo4j
Commit: f8e24817bdbce11a5f5d26a0cbfa81543a6a2f9d
https://github.com/hibernate/hibernate-ogm/commit/f8e24817bdbce11a5f5d26a...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/impl/BaseNeo4jSchemaDefiner.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/logging/impl/Log.java
Log Message:
-----------
OGM-1462 Log warning message using the Log interface
Commit: b1cc7bec728a94fe2eb293410a3cf61b5e480b7a
https://github.com/hibernate/hibernate-ogm/commit/b1cc7bec728a94fe2eb2934...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/impl/BaseNeo4jSchemaDefiner.java
Log Message:
-----------
OGM-1462 Reorder import in BaseNeo4jSchemaDefiner
Commit: d1da070b78dc86bd01dbf7235a50fcbdbcb1c33d
https://github.com/hibernate/hibernate-ogm/commit/d1da070b78dc86bd01dbf72...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/index/impl/Neo4jIndexSpec.java
Log Message:
-----------
OGM-1462 Rename <Neo4jIndexSpec#constraintIndex> to <unique>
Commit: e8919734882f7633a07f1df06c76132d7bbdfe19
https://github.com/hibernate/hibernate-ogm/commit/e8919734882f7633a07f1df...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/index/impl/Neo4jIndexSpec.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/remote/bolt/impl/BoltNeo4jSchemaDefiner.java
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/remote/http/impl/HttpNeo4jSchemaDefiner.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/index/CypherQueriesCreationForIndexesTest.java
Log Message:
-----------
OGM-1462 Rename method asCypherQuery to asCypherCreateQuery
Commit: e814308ec3f97ee4c0c74fc4ef4311e18965687e
https://github.com/hibernate/hibernate-ogm/commit/e814308ec3f97ee4c0c74fc...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/HttpNeo4jTestHelperDelegate.java
Log Message:
-----------
OGM-1462 Fix indentation in HttpNeo4jTestHelperDelegate
Commit: 932f4539c02ef028f473c9f56ef095a47f445d29
https://github.com/hibernate/hibernate-ogm/commit/932f4539c02ef028f473c9f...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/main/java/org/hibernate/ogm/datastore/neo4j/index/impl/Neo4jIndexSpec.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/index/Neo4jIndexTest.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/BoltNeo4jTestHelperDelegate.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/EmbeddedNeo4jTestHelperDelegate.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/HttpNeo4jTestHelperDelegate.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/Neo4jTestHelper.java
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/utils/Neo4jTestHelperDelegate.java
Log Message:
-----------
OGM-1462 Refactoring of classes for the Neo4j index creation
* Move the methods for testing the index creation in *Neo4jTestHeleperDelegate keeping them
separate based on the neo4j type used. This follows the existing pattern.
* When the factory is closed during testing, drop all the constraints and indexes in the db
* Refactor Neo4jIndexTest by making sure that only the expected indexes exists in the db
Commit: 04352d3e3054f1bbb377bff7abdaccf369b4dd9a
https://github.com/hibernate/hibernate-ogm/commit/04352d3e3054f1bbb377bff...
Author: Davide D'Alto <davide(a)hibernate.org>
Date: 2018-06-26 (Tue, 26 Jun 2018)
Changed paths:
M neo4j/src/test/java/org/hibernate/ogm/datastore/neo4j/test/index/CypherQueriesCreationForIndexesTest.java
Log Message:
-----------
OGM-1462 Additional tests for the cypher queries on indexes
* Test properties with illegal chars
* Test embedded property
* Test drop query
Compare: https://github.com/hibernate/hibernate-ogm/compare/2a7c097408f6...04352d3...
**NOTE:** This service been marked for deprecation: https://developer.github.com/changes/2018-04-25-github-services-deprecation/
Functionality will be removed from GitHub.com on January 31st, 2019.
6 years, 5 months
[hibernate/hibernate-orm] 15f737: HHH-12594 - Using property "hibernate.default_batc...
by GitHub
Branch: refs/heads/5.2
Home: https://github.com/hibernate/hibernate-orm
Commit: 15f737e9e1c7c1a31c52f83e04e7749a17f997f4
https://github.com/hibernate/hibernate-orm/commit/15f737e9e1c7c1a31c52f83...
Author: Vlad Mihalcea <mihalcea.vlad(a)gmail.com>
Date: 2018-06-25 (Mon, 25 Jun 2018)
Changed paths:
A hibernate-core/src/test/java/org/hibernate/test/batchfetch/BatchFetchBootstrapTest.java
Log Message:
-----------
HHH-12594 - Using property "hibernate.default_batch_fetch_size" crashes bootstrapping
Commit: bb732cf26a7e9e904210918de61fc68da7674001
https://github.com/hibernate/hibernate-orm/commit/bb732cf26a7e9e904210918...
Author: Vlad Mihalcea <mihalcea.vlad(a)gmail.com>
Date: 2018-06-25 (Mon, 25 Jun 2018)
Changed paths:
M hibernate-core/src/test/java/org/hibernate/test/batchfetch/BatchFetchBootstrapTest.java
Log Message:
-----------
HHH-12594 - Using property "hibernate.default_batch_fetch_size" crashes bootstrapping
Fix test failing in spite of @FailureExpected
Commit: ebda68958dc083ab6a928a7712281c82d349df66
https://github.com/hibernate/hibernate-orm/commit/ebda68958dc083ab6a928a7...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2018-06-25 (Mon, 25 Jun 2018)
Changed paths:
M hibernate-core/src/test/java/org/hibernate/test/batchfetch/BatchFetchBootstrapTest.java
Log Message:
-----------
HHH-12594 Trim down BatchFetchBootstrapTest to the simplest possible configuration
So that we can investigate without unnecessary complexity getting in the
way.
Commit: 4a53df0dd340543c959feb398377dba8734c744b
https://github.com/hibernate/hibernate-orm/commit/4a53df0dd340543c959feb3...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2018-06-25 (Mon, 25 Jun 2018)
Changed paths:
M hibernate-core/src/main/java/org/hibernate/loader/plan/exec/internal/EntityLoadQueryDetails.java
Log Message:
-----------
HHH-12594 Do not share AliasResolutionContextImpl between EntityLoadQueryDetails instances
Sharing it results in some tables being aliased twice for the same query
space, but with different aliases, resulting in exceptions.
Ideally we should try to generate the aliases once, and then share the
AliasResolutionContextImpl between EntityLoadQueryDetails instances,
but I'm really not comfortable enough with this code to make that kind
of changes.
Commit: cf891dbe929e0acc8c064301ce747817fcb33d3f
https://github.com/hibernate/hibernate-orm/commit/cf891dbe929e0acc8c06430...
Author: Yoann Rodière <yoann(a)hibernate.org>
Date: 2018-06-25 (Mon, 25 Jun 2018)
Changed paths:
M hibernate-core/src/test/java/org/hibernate/test/batchfetch/BatchFetchBootstrapTest.java
Log Message:
-----------
HHH-12594 Un-ignore BatchFetchBootstrapTest
Compare: https://github.com/hibernate/hibernate-orm/compare/93514be20d8e...cf891db...
**NOTE:** This service been marked for deprecation: https://developer.github.com/changes/2018-04-25-github-services-deprecation/
Functionality will be removed from GitHub.com on January 31st, 2019.
6 years, 5 months